    Day 29 Ohio, US — FD (#78)

    The FD went well and I’ve made it through day 1 of super stress week. Time for the end of the month accounting. I started the month off at 172 lb (78 kg) and am ending it off (as of last Saturday) at 169.5 lb (76.9 kg). The last time I spent a month below 172 was in 2013 when I was on Phase 2 of the Dukan diet. As long as I stayed on the restrictive phase of the diet I could keep my weight below that level, but as soon as I went to the Maintenance Phase, the weight increased quickly and I couldn’t get myself to go back onto the restrictive phase. I’m now 1.5 lb (.7 kg) away from my goal of 167 lb. My hope is that will be achieved in May.

    So how has the bite-counting experiment been going? First off, I’ve learned a great deal about my eating patterns. Second, usually during the month of April through the first weeks of May, I gain between 5-12 lbs from stress-induced eating. I credit the bite-counting with actually helping me to lose weight during this time. When I felt it necessary, I did indulge in some comfort food, but, with the exception of one evening, have managed to keep the indulgence under control by keeping with my bite count limits.

    When I compare what’s happened with bite-counting vs my experience with the Dukan diet, I see with the Dukan diet I had to be very restrictive to lose weight, whereas with bite-counting no food is off limits. I am beginning to think that what you need to do to achieve your weight loss goals is not all that different from the WOL you need to maintain your loss. So that’s why in the long run, I didn’t do well with the restrictive diet and why I feel that the 5:2 WOL is quite sustainable in the long haul. Well, time will tell, so I’m going to continue with the bite-counting experiment for another month to see what will happen.

    I’m almost 50 hours into my fast. I was light headed a few hours ago but put in an easy 6k. (4 miles for the metric challenged.) It had to be easy because there are throngs of people out and about because of the emperors abdication. I live in central Tokyo and can’t avoid it too some extent. Oh the run helped, probably pushed more glucose into my blood.

    This is a hard period because ketones are ramping up but it is much harder for the liver to produce glucose. As ketones increase the need for glucose decreases as much of the body can use ketones for fuel. On the other hand my metabolism seems to be increasing as I’m feeling warmer. Feeling code is often an issue for me with the 36 hour fasts.

    I don’t know how far I’ll carry on with this fast. I’ll do it as long as I feel fine I guess or until I miss food too much.
